Deluge BitTorrent client - Git mirror, PRs only https://www.deluge-torrent.org
Go to file
Zach Tibbitts 09c430f05a 2007-07-24 21:16:05 +00:00
glade remove redundant upload slot 2007-07-24 20:59:47 +00:00
libtorrent libtorrent sync 1416 2007-07-24 19:11:59 +00:00
pixmaps Updated status icons 2007-06-26 18:16:02 +00:00
plugins tooltip on RSS button 2007-07-24 17:14:05 +00:00
po remove files.py from translation and add new tab files 2007-07-24 21:02:19 +00:00
scripts Fixed #268 - Tweaks for torrents loading from command line, from url. 2007-07-16 16:07:06 +00:00
src 2007-07-24 21:16:05 +00:00
ChangeLog Added first and last pieces priorities to ChangeLog. 2007-07-24 00:08:03 +00:00
HACKING Minor changes. 2007-07-21 21:41:24 +00:00
LICENSE mostly pep8 fixes 2007-07-13 01:13:13 +00:00
MANIFEST.in preliminary smart pref dialog 2007-07-17 22:29:53 +00:00
Makefile 2007-07-24 16:34:49 +00:00
PKG-INFO add alex dedul to authors list 2007-07-18 14:42:19 +00:00
README update README to use Makefile to build and install deluge 2007-07-24 17:05:31 +00:00
README.Packagers update README to use Makefile to build and install deluge 2007-07-24 17:05:31 +00:00
deluge.desktop better menu icon 2007-07-17 20:05:20 +00:00
deluge.png better menu icon 2007-07-17 20:05:20 +00:00
gettextize.sh translations, pref class 2007-02-16 20:58:16 +00:00
logo.svg svg logo 2007-06-12 16:37:58 +00:00
msgfmt.py translations installer 2007-03-05 20:45:02 +00:00
setup.py version number 2007-07-24 21:13:11 +00:00

README

==========================
 Deluge BitTorrent Client
==========================

Authors:
	Zach Tibbitts, aka zachtib
	Alon Zakai, aka kripkenstein
	Marcos Pinto, aka markybob
	Andrew Resch, aka andar
	Alex Dedul, aka plisk

Homepage: http://deluge-torrent.org

==========================
Contact/Support:
==========================

We have two options available for support:

	Our Forum, at http://forum.deluge-torrent.org
		or
	Our IRC Channel, at #deluge on Freenode

==========================
Installation Instructions:
==========================

First, make sure you have the proper build dependencies installed.  On a normal 
Debian or Ubuntu system, those dependencies are:

g++
make
python-all-dev
python-all version >= 2.4
python-dbus
python-gtk2 version >= 2.9
python-xdg
python-support
libboost-dev >= 1.33.1
libboost-thread-dev
libboost-date-time-dev
libboost-filesystem-dev
libboost-serialization-dev
libssl-dev
zlib1g-dev

But the names of the packages may vary depending on your OS / distro.

Once you have the needed libraries installed, build Deluge by running:

	$ make

You shouldn't get any errors.  Then run, as root (or by using sudo): 

	$ make install

and Deluge will be installed.  By default, Deluge will be installed to the
prefix /usr.  If you wish, you can install Deluge to a different prefix by
specifying it when you install it:

	$ PREFIX=yourprefixhere make install

So, to install to /usr/local, run:

	$ PREFIX=/usr/local make install

You can then run Deluge by executing:

	$ deluge

==========================
Additional Notes:
==========================

1) On some distributions, boost libraries are  renamed to have "-mt" at the end 
(boost_thread_mt instead of boost_thread, for example), the "mt"  indicating 
"multithreaded". In some cases it appears the distros lack symlinks to connect 
things. The solution is to either add symlinks from the short names to those 
with "-mt", or to alter setup.py to look for the "-mt" versions.
 
2) After upgrading your Deluge installation, it may fail to start.  If this 
happens to you, you need to remove your ~/.config/deluge directory to allow 
Deluge to rebuild it's configuration file.